Warning: Did you use Orbitz to book a trip in 2016 or 2017? If so, your personal and financial info has been stolen.

Posted on March 22, 2018

The popular travel website Orbitz has just announced a major security breach that allowed hackers to steal the personal and financial information on almost 900,000 customers.

The data theft affects virtually all Orbitz customers who used the site to book a trip in 2016 and most of 2017.

Scam alert: Don’t fall for the “Facebook No Swearing Campaign” hoax

Posted on February 16, 2018

A popular recurring Facebook hoax has started making the rounds again, and it has lots of Facebook users scrambling to share it with their friends.

It’s the old “Facebook No Swearing Campaign” hoax, and it’s filling up newsfeeds right and left.

In a nutshell, the hoax consists of an image stating that Facebook will shut down the accounts of any users who use profanity in their posts starting on April 1, 2018.

The message also states that this policy is being implemented due to a new “law” issued by Facebook’s legal department.

Scam alert: Beware the insidious ‘Amen’ scam that’s targeting Christians on Facebook

Posted on November 16, 2017

As you probably know by now, Like and Share Farming is a popular method used by scammers to quickly build successful Facebook pages that they can use to scam other Facebook users.

In a nutshell, the scammer uses innocent-looking (and often heart-tugging) posts to attract thousands of “Likes” and “Shares” to a new page to make it “popular” among the Facebook community.

Well, there’s a rather insidious form of “Like and Share Farming” taking place right now, and it’s targeting Christians.

These posts are simply another variation of the “Feel Good Posts” that I have written about in the past.
